أثر برنامج رياضي في الحد من أعراض الإكتئاب وتحسين الرفاهية النفسية : دراسة شبه تجريبية لدى عينة من طلبة الجامعة
This study aimed to know the effect of Physical Activity on reducing the degree of depression and improving psychological well-being to Sultan Qaboos University female students through physical program was prepared for this study. The sample of the study was (33) female studentswith varying levels of psychological stress including depressive symptoms (ages 21.2 ± 2.8). The participants were divided into two groups: The experimental (N = 18), and control (N = 13). The subjects of the experimental group participated in an 8-week program of moderately intensive physical activity 3 times a week, while their counterparts in the control group were not subjected to any kind of interventions. Depression symptoms and mental wellbeing were measured before and after the sports activities sessions Multivariate analysis revealed that there is a significant effect (p < .05) of the independent variable (group: experimental vs control) on the dependent variables as a group (depressive symptoms and mental wellbeing), but when we looked at each of the independent variables separately using univariate analysis, we found that the effect was significant only on the depressive symptoms and didn’t affect psychological wellbeing. The result of the study showed participation in a moderate-intensity sports activities program two to three times per week might reduce light and moderate depressive symptoms. (Published abstract)
